In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

md: fix warning for holder mismatch from export_rdev()

Commit a1d767191096 ("md: use mddev->external to select holder in export_rdev()") fix the problem that 'claim_rdev' is used for blkdev_get_by_dev() while 'rdev' is used for blkdev_put().

However, if mddev->external is changed from 0 to 1, then 'rdev' is used for blkdev_get_by_dev() while 'claim_rdev' is used for blkdev_put(). And this problem can be reporduced reliably by following:

Fix the problem by recording if 'rdev' is used as holder.
